AG: Imports: % of Commercial Service Imports: Services: Transport

1977 - 2021 | Yearly | % | World Bank

AG: Imports: % of Commercial Service Imports: Services: Transport data was reported at 21.450 % in 2021. This records an increase from the previous number of 20.386 % for 2020. AG: Imports: % of Commercial Service Imports: Services: Transport data is updated yearly, averaging 36.846 % from Dec 1977 to 2021, with 45 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 60.501 % in 1980 and a record low of 18.854 % in 2016. AG: Imports: % of Commercial Service Imports: Services: Transport data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Antigua and Barbuda – Table AG.World Bank.WDI: Imports. Transport services (% of commercial service imports) covers all transport services (sea, air, land, internal waterway, space, and pipeline) performed by residents of one economy for those of another and involving the carriage of passengers, movement of goods (freight), rental of carriers with crew, and related support and auxiliary services. Excluded are freight insurance, which is included in insurance services; goods procured in ports by nonresident carriers and repairs of transport equipment, which are included in goods; repairs of railway facilities, harbors, and airfield facilities, which are included in construction services; and rental of carriers without crew, which is included in other services.;International Monetary Fund, Balance of Payments Statistics Yearbook and data files.;Weighted average;

AG: Imports: % of Goods Imports: Agricultural Raw Materials

1973 - 2019 | Yearly | % | World Bank

AG: Imports: % of Goods Imports: Agricultural Raw Materials data was reported at 1.956 % in 2019. This records a decrease from the previous number of 2.282 % for 2018. AG: Imports: % of Goods Imports: Agricultural Raw Materials data is updated yearly, averaging 1.757 % from Dec 1973 to 2019, with 22 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 2.741 % in 1999 and a record low of 0.605 % in 1977. AG: Imports: % of Goods Imports: Agricultural Raw Materials data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Antigua and Barbuda – Table AG.World Bank.WDI: Imports. Agricultural raw materials comprise SITC section 2 (crude materials except fuels) excluding divisions 22, 27 (crude fertilizers and minerals excluding coal, petroleum, and precious stones), and 28 (metalliferous ores and scrap).;World Bank staff estimates through the WITS platform from the Comtrade database maintained by the United Nations Statistics Division.;Weighted average;Merchandise import shares may not sum to 100 percent because of unclassified trade.

AG: Imports: Commercial Service

1977 - 2022 | Yearly | USD mn | World Bank

AG: Imports: Commercial Service data was reported at 461.748 USD mn in 2022. This records an increase from the previous number of 341.732 USD mn for 2021. AG: Imports: Commercial Service data is updated yearly, averaging 161.646 USD mn from Dec 1977 to 2022, with 46 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 553.663 USD mn in 2019 and a record low of 6.500 USD mn in 1977. AG: Imports: Commercial Service data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Antigua and Barbuda – Table AG.World Bank.WDI: Imports. Commercial service imports are total service imports minus imports of government services not included elsewhere. International transactions in services are defined by the IMF's Balance of Payments Manual (1993) as the economic output of intangible commodities that may be produced, transferred, and consumed at the same time. Definitions may vary among reporting economies.;International Monetary Fund, Balance of Payments Statistics Yearbook and data files.;Gap-filled total;
